Output f83ec17ae3d031318763bf8da6e2664287f1873b24778aa955fb6e860debff54:5

value
3533242826
script pubkey
OP_0 OP_PUSHBYTES_32 5760e26dd17d89dcd0a73394f4ba2f7e51af85a4d4e11a543a75b75371a5794d
address
bc1q2aswymw30kyae598xw20fw300eg6lpdy6ns354p6wkm4xud909xseggh79
transaction
f83ec17ae3d031318763bf8da6e2664287f1873b24778aa955fb6e860debff54
spent
true